Looks like you had a great time,nice pictures.Is it the foot shift lever that won't move?I would remove that black plastic cover around the foot shifter and see if snow/ice got packed in there.Maybe it got packed up in the engine skid and froze up so that the shifter won't move.
Those pictures look a lot like the area where i ride by my dad's house.Cedar swamp and marshy areas.What a good time!
